  • Patent number: 4452870
    Abstract: The invention relates to an electrochemical storage cell on the basis of alkali metal and chalcogen, particularly sodium and sulfur. The storage cell has an anode space for receiving the anolyte and a cathode space for receiving the catholyte. The two spaces are separated from each other by a cup-shaped solid electrolyte. The solid electrolyte is surrounded in the region of the anode space by a capillary structure over the entire length. The capillary structure has at least one widened portion which is formed by an outward-pointing bulge of the capillary structure. The widened portion extends over the entire length of the capillary structure. Each widened portion is traversed in its interior by a canal. The cylinder surface of this canal is formed by a metal screen. The entrance opening of this canal is directly adjacent to the exit opening of a supply container for the sodium.

  • Patent number: 4029857
    Abstract: Electrochemical storage cell or battery based on sodium and sulfur having an anode chamber and a cathode chamber separated from each other by a dividing wall capable of conducting sodium ions, is provided with a screening electrode disposed in the chamber containing sulfur as a reactant between the dividing wall and the outer cell wall of said chamber to electrically screen the cell wall and thereby minimize corrosion of the cell wall.

  • Patent number: 4018969
    Abstract: An electrochemical storage cell or battery based on alkali metal and sulfur with at least one anode chamber containing alkali metal and one cathode chamber containing sulfur-alkali compounds separated from each other by an ion-conducting solid electrolyte wherein the sulfur-alkali compounds are at least partially dissolved in an organic liquid solvent with a boiling point above the operating temperature of the cell, the operating temperature being in the range of about 100.degree. to 200 C. The solvent permits lower operating temperature with reduced rate of corrosion.
